Transaction 248faa288a10646adf801bc720c23871671da75051dcad46a908693270724cce
1 Input
2 Outputs
- 248faa288a10646adf801bc720c23871671da75051dcad46a908693270724cce:0
- 248faa288a10646adf801bc720c23871671da75051dcad46a908693270724cce:1
value 2412137
address 1inH7hzT8CFcosQyfCUAcasamGuQCeuWc
value 195331916
address 12DvGQdXUgvrGcwEmo6D9exbPp1eqrPVAG